Leadership Review Briefing — Annual Billing Transition

Sales leads: from next quarter, Fernwhistle subscriptions shift to annual billing as the default, with monthly terms available only by exception approval. Early trials in the Calverton region showed a 14% improvement in cash collection and lower churn. Discounting authority for annual commitments rises to 12%. Objection-handling materials ship Friday. The motivation behind the timing is noted below.

confidential, kahog-bawif: The northern region missed its Pramir quota by 20.0 percent last quarter. Casaxek Freight plans to lower the Fraion list price by 41.5 percent in December. The finance team signed off on a budget of $236.4 million for Project Druius. The renewal with Fenysix Partners closes at $91.3 million a year, 2.1 percent below the last contract.

## Deployment

The Sievegate bloom filter sits in front of the Cobble KV store and short-circuits lookups for keys that definitely don't exist. Deploy it as a sidecar on each Cobble node; it rebuilds its filter from the local keyspace on startup, which takes about two minutes. Restart one node at a time. For the weekly sync, the current production settings are as follows.

settings of fahof-kahog:
[silmir]
team = briath
access_code = ac_d0ec06
owner = tamix.sorion
host = silmir.merlaqcloud.example
port = 5672
peer = fraeth.qirvanforge.corp
salt = 30070d31
pin = 9811

Hi all — quick heads-up for the release channel. The new driver-assignment heuristic in Cartwheel Dispatch now weighs shift fatigue alongside proximity, so expect slightly longer pickup estimates in dense zones like the Marrow District sim. Priya, since you're new: don't panic if the assignment diff looks noisy, that's expected for the first week. We'll A/B against the old scorer through Friday. If anything looks truly off, reference the candidate build by the token pasted below.

pipeline stamp: htk4_66df

## Canary gating — read this before your first deploy

Welcome to the Lanternfish on-call rotation! Quick rules: canaries get 5% of traffic for 30 minutes, and the gate auto-rolls back if error rate climbs past 0.5% or p99 latency doubles. Don't override the gate manually unless Dispatch has paged you twice — seriously, it's there for a reason. Promotions beyond canary need a signed manifest, and the pipeline rejects anything unsigned. Sign your promotion manifests with the deploy key below.

deploy key for yadup-badug: bky6_rLH3qD